
Located on the old Artesia-Columbus road, east of the town of Artesia, about a mile east of the railroad crossing. This is still an active church and active burials in cemetery located behind and to the side of the church.

Here is the list Burial List There are very few graves in this old African-American cemetery that are marked with a legible marker. I went out to the cemetery in March 2002 with Arnet Jefferson, age 87, the son of Mollie Jefferson, to see his mother and her family's graves. Below are a few of the photographs I was able to take. Arnette Jefferson, husband of Dora Jefferson, 89, of Artesia died March 27, 2005, at Baptist Memorial Hospital-Golden Triangle. Services will be Sunday at noon at the Beulah Grove M.B. Church in Artesia with Rev. Roosevelt Harris officiating. Visitation will be Saturday from 3 to 6 p.m. at Carter's Mortuary Services Chapel in West Point. Burial will be at the Beulah Grove M.B. Church Cemetery. Mr. Jefferson served on the Beulah Grove deacon board for 35 years and served in the U.S. Army during World War II. In addition to his parents Thomas and Mollie Jefferson, is preceded in death by wife Dora Jefferson; sisters Elvira Tolbert and Lillie Roberts; brothers William, McConnick, Luke and Luther Jefferson.
